Abstract

The ongoing pandemic presents a significant chance for the Indian
pharmaceutical industry to show its credentials in production
and testing of vaccines and reinforce its fame. Instances of this
incorporate the Serum Institute of India (SII), the world’s biggest
manufacturer of vaccines by volume. The SII effectively launched
the natively evolved intra-nasal vaccine, Nasovac for the prevention
of H1N1 contaminations and furthermore worked together as
an assembling accomplice for the Oxford-AstraZeneca COVID-19
vaccine. Albeit such opportunities of cooperation evidently appear
to help the area, it’s substitutability with R&D endeavours could
possibly challenge the sustainability of the industry. Another
appropriate problem relates to the nature of the global value chain,
especially the worldwide reliance on China for drug delegate inputs.
The Indian Drug administrative authority had as of late featured how
57 dynamic drug fixings (Api’s) of antibiotics, vitamins and steroids
could go out of stock if there’s a prolonged closedown in China.
The coronavirus pandemic and its resultant lockdown badly
affected all major sectors of the economy, but it has come as a boon
in disguise to the Indian pharmaceutical sector. In the current study,
an analysis of exports and imports of pharmaceutical products for a
period of 10 years has been conducted and the effect of import and
export on the GDP has been analysed.
The study finds that the import and export of pharmaceutical
products are increasing from year to year at the same time the trade
surplus is also getting boosted up. The study has concluded by
saying there is a linear positive correlation between the import and
export, import and GDP and the export and GDP of India.
